Sumario:The purpose of this paper is to conceptualize cultural and historical heritage, both materially and legally, based on the notions provided by the sources of current law. Once its nature as a collective good has been established, to address the issue of its protection based on the preventive function of tort law according to the rules and principles included in the Civil and Commercial Code of the Nation, in conjunction with the National Constitution, treaties and special laws.
